Artistic Packaging – A Unique Story

The roots of the brand trace back to a remarkable story: it pays tribute to a woman whose real name is unknown, remembered only by her nickname – La Molina. According to tradition, she was the personal chocolatier of Maria Theresa, wife of Louis XIV, and her nickname referred to the ‘molinillo’, the tool used to prepare hot chocolate.

La Molina’s “with the eyes and the mouth” philosophy defines its entire creative process. This approach is also reflected in the packaging, designed by Tuscan artist Riccardo Fattori. His work creates a bridge between tradition and contemporary design, allowing La Molina chocolates to offer not only a taste experience but a visual one as well. The chocolate factory building itself is also distinctive: from a distance, it resembles a giant praline, further reinforcing the unique world of La Molina.

A Unique Taste Experience – From Natural Ingredients

La Molina chocolates are made from the highest quality ingredients. The manufactory has developed processing and storage methods that allow the use of natural and fresh ingredients, while respecting their seasonality. As a result, flavour development is not based on artificial aromas, but on the intrinsic character of the ingredients themselves.

Through caramelisation, flavours are encapsulated in crisp crystals, which are then released during tasting as they dissolve on the palate. Through a slow infusion process, spices and herbs gradually release their aromas into the chocolate, allowing them to be appreciated even before the first bite. Fresh fruits are dried or candied, while nuts are roasted either in-house or by carefully selected partners, with particular attention to the quality of the ingredients.

Useful Information – Storage and Delivery

La Molina artisanal chocolates are made from the finest ingredients, which makes proper storage and handling particularly important. During the summer months, shipping is suspended due to warm weather conditions.

Throughout the rest of the year, the products retain their quality under normal conditions. The ideal storage temperature is 16–18 °C, in a cool, dry place, protected from direct sunlight.
